- I think that this lesson might be…the most valuable one in this entire course.…And interestingly, it has nothing to do with getting your…EPUB output to look exactly right.…It has to do with why it's so smart to use…InDesign as your EPUB authoring tool.…And that's because we have this wonderful…feature called Object Styles.…You know that, throughout this chapter especially,…I've been showing you all the different kind of…twiddly things that you'll need to do to your images…in order to get them to appear correctly…when you export to EPUB.…
Specifically, many trips…to the Object Export Options dialogue box…to add All Text, to change the custom layout,…to change what happens when it gets rasterized,…and so on.…All of these settings, and more,…can be saved in a single Object Style…just like we have Paragraph Styles…that save all the settings for…horizontal alignment, and typeface, and letting,…and so on.…It makes your work go so much faster.…Let me show you how this might work.…We have an image here, there's this nice lady,…
